Die spreading is the name provided to the procedure of producing intricate metal parts via usage of mold and mildews of the component, also understood as dies. It creates even more components than any various other process, with a high degree of precision and repeatability. There are three sub-processes that drop under the category of die spreading: gravity pass away casting (or permanent mold spreading), low-pressure die casting and high-pressure die spreading.
After the purity of the alloy is checked, passes away are produced. To prepare the passes away for casting, it is essential that the passes away are tidy, so that no residue from previous manufacturings stay.
The pure steel, also referred to as ingot, is included in the furnace and maintained the molten temperature of the metal, which is then moved to the shot chamber and injected into the die (aluminum foundry). The stress is then maintained as the metal strengthens. Once the metal solidifies, the cooling procedure starts

The thicker the wall surface of the part, the longer the cooling time since of the amount of interior steel that likewise needs to cool down. After the part is totally cooled, the die halves open and an ejection device presses the part out. Following the ejection, the die is closed for the following injection cycle.
The flash is the additional material that is cast during the procedure. This need to be trimmed off utilizing a trim device to leave just the main part. Deburring gets rid of the smaller items, called burrs, after the trimming process. The component is brightened, or burnished, to provide it a smooth finish.

To get to the ended up product, there are three key alloys made use of as die spreading product to choose from: zinc, light weight aluminum and magnesium.
Zinc is just one review of one of the most secondhand alloys for die casting due to its lower cost of resources. It's additionally one of the stronger and secure metals. Plus, it has exceptional electric and thermal conductivity. Its rust resistance additionally allows the elements to be durable, and it is among the extra castable alloys due to its lower melting factor.
